Release checklist — config hot-reload (Windrose service). Reviewer: verify that the hot-reload path picks up changes to the throttling and routing sections without a restart, and that malformed files are rejected while the previous config stays active. Confirm the reload event is logged with old and new revision hashes, and that no in-flight requests observe a half-applied state. The Larkspur staging cluster is the canonical test bed for this. Once verified, stamp the checklist with the build identified below.

session token of hahop-yahif = htk31_138eb45c7d40b38b91415eca52da01d

Heads up for anyone new to the Paylark pipeline: the payroll export job started failing after Finance switched the format from fixed-width to delimited CSV last sprint. The old parser in the export stage chokes on quoted fields, so you'll see the `payroll-fmt` step go red. The fix is already merged on main; just rebase and rerun. If it still fails, quote the token below when you ping the channel.

session token of kagup-hahaf = htk3_2b8

Handover: FD leak hunt, Brockhaven ingest service. Status for the release manager: we confirmed descriptors climb roughly 40 per hour under normal load and the process hits the ulimit after about five days, which matches the restart cadence you've seen. Suspect is the retry path in the Saltmere connector — sockets opened on timeout aren't closed when the retry budget is exhausted. A candidate fix is staged but unverified; hold the release until soak testing finishes. Repro steps and heap dumps are collected on the internal tracking page.

operations page: https://confluence.tolvaqsys.internal/browse/projects/browse/projects/c094

MEMO — Gross-Margin Review

Welcome aboard! Quick heads-up before your first week at Kelvern Foods: we've been digging into why margins on the Orchard Snap line slipped below 31%. Packaging costs at the Dunmere plant are the main culprit, plus some overly generous distributor rebates. Full workings are with Priya in finance. The short version of where leadership wants to take this is below.

confidential, bagep-fajef: Gross margin on Druwyn came in at 5 percent against a plan of 15 percent. Only 5 of the 80 pilot accounts renewed Druwyn, so a churn review is set for April 1.